Lawyers who are experienced have handled hundreds of asbestos cases and secured significant verdicts for their clients. They will be able to identify which companies were responsible for asbestos exposure, and can help you get compensation.

A mesothelioma attorney will determine the nature of the claim and submit it on your behalf. You could have a product liability lawsuit seeking damages against the manufacturers of asbestos-containing products or a workers' compensation claim that seeks to recover damages from employers, or a claim for wrongful death that seeks compensation for the deceased's loved relatives. You may be eligible to receive VA Benefits that are healthcare and financial benefits that are available to U.S. veterans diagnosed with mesothelioma.

The attorneys of mesothelioma law company can deal with a variety of claims. They'll be able to provide you with the most effective results. They are familiar with the various state laws and the courts that impact asbestos litigation and how to pursue each claim to ensure the highest compensation.

A mesothelioma lawyer team that has experience can also assist you with other legal issues, such as pursuing veteran's or social security benefits. They can also assist with appeals. They can also assist with the process of filing a claim to the trust fund, which is a form of compensation for certain mesothelioma patients.

Multi-State Law Firms

A reputable mesothelioma lawyer will be licensed to practice in multiple states. They should be knowledgeable of the laws of each state and decide where to make a claim according to statutes of limitations, asbestos exposure levels, and other local considerations. This is particularly relevant for military veterans who might have been exposed in many different states while serving on active duty.

Mesothelioma lawyers should be in a position to provide references from past clients that can verify the quality of their work. Attorneys should also be able to discuss their firm's approach and charges, including contingency rates. Contingency fees typically amount to 40 percent of the final settlement or verdict.
